I got this as a single 12 oz. bottle purchased at the neighborhood HEB. A friend tried it and liked it. So what if I am more of a Mosaic hops fan than I am Amarillo? It sets up very nice, a straw yellow liquid and a heroic white head that is replenished by a continuous stream of bubbles. The smell is fine, I detect pineapple and meadow. The taste is lesser, a mild hoppiness, grass and a gentle finishing bitterness. Maybe I like more of a punch in an IPA. Thanks though to Bell’s for the salute to Texas.
